Slight inconvenience and a possible fix for anyone who may be in a similar situation. (RP6 sticks) by THEVAN3D in retroid

[–]ron_mcphatty 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Mine just arrived and had the double-stick-rubber-dome problem too, but I managed to remove the top one by pinching and pulling with a pair of sharp tweezers. The extra rubber dome slid out and the other dome remains in place, both sticks move equally easily! Here’s a video of part of the operation, just in case it’s helpful to anyone.

Does anyone have decent easy to prep potato salad ? by Still-BangingYourMum in AskUK

[–]ron_mcphatty 2 points3 points  (0 children)

Cut potatoes first, skin on, boil kettle, chuck everything in a pan full blast and add salt, when boiling turn down and simmer for 10 mins. Potatoes should be firm, just done.

Dressing (per 750g potatoes) is 3tbps olive oil, 1tbsp vinegar, which could be from the jar of a 2 or 3 of gherkins (finely chopped), and 3 shallots also finely chopped. Mix this up.

When potatoes are done drain and rinse them in cold water, then mix in the dressing, then leave to cool. Finally, mix in mayo to taste (don’t overdo it otherwise probably cuckoo spit) and shove in the fridge until needed.

This takes an hour but only need about 15 mins of work. Ideally done hours before the bbq but I kind of like it warm, so I do all this and then start cooking meat, no fridge.
